Transaction 9382766360a2290ca393c7f7c52b60350c3d48572d77014039c34f9169fe0d46
1 Input
1 Output
-
9382766360a2290ca393c7f7c52b60350c3d48572d77014039c34f9169fe0d46:0
- value
- 1364383
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5384e66397547cf362b56770b9937ea5bf400c8c OP_EQUAL
- address
- 39JdDWv3VjuuhsnhXZqYivLfqC3sXioNEg